It's probably in the 801 tank thread:  SR, SD, Inv, Stone, Rad, Bio all rate well in different ways.

It's also complicated, because the list constantly varies depending on what buffs are on the team, and how much strategy you use vs Leroy Jenkins.

It gets even more complicated if you're talking 4-star ITF where the defense softcap can vary from 100 to 200 defense.

  • If you're defense armor: Cap your Defense, Resist, and DDR.
  • If you're Resist or Heal armor: Cap your resists, Recharge, Healing, Absorb, and Active Mitigations.  Assume without outside buffs your defense will be stripped, so you need to figure out how to stay alive at perma -50 defense.
  • 4-star ITF you want to cap your Defense, Resist, Recharge, Healing, Absorb, and Active Mitigations regardless of armor type.  So make friends with a defender, and try to run at least 2 copies of Ageless Radial T4 +ddr on the team.

Armor Types (Armor Recommendations):

I recommend:  

Defense Armor: EnA (Any AT), Inv/ and SD/ as the Tank Alternatives.    

Resist Armor: RadA (Brutes and Tanks Only).  

Heal Armor: Bio (Any AT, paired with a Defensive Weapon).  

Offense Armor: SD, Bio

 

 

Defense Armors, Expanded and In Order of Durability: EnA (Any AT, Add Resists, Intermediate), SR (Advanced), SD (Intermediate), Inv (Easy). If you’re not picking EnA, I Recommend Inv. Inv is very easy to learn and drive, and very durable. Once you get your feet under you, then you can pick some of the more difficult to drive armors. My personal Favorites are EnA and SD, but I find myself driving EnA and Inv most often.

 

Notes:

  • Stone can still be very good, I just very much dislike Stone. I would rank stone somewhere between Inv and SD for durability.
  • EnA is not on tanks, if it ever is, I might be forced to move it up or down the ratings, depending on how it's ported.
  • Most SR builds do not add the resists required to get it to the rating I give it. SR is also the most difficult to drive if built my way.
  • Most SD builds also do not add the resists required to get to the rating I give it. I use all three SD build slots: Defense, Psi-Tank, Proc/Offense.
  • Inv is more likely to be built to defensive spec, it's just kinda naturally built that way. It's also so easy to drive. It's pretty much recommends itself.
